Warz Law of Survival: The Ultimate Guide to Thriving in the Apocalypse

Warz Law of Survival distills the core drivers that keep organisms and organizations alive in volatile environments. It explains how constraints, adaptation, and feedback shape sustainable behavior over time.

This structure helps teams, leaders, and communities anticipate pressure points and design resilient strategies before crises hit. Below is a focused overview of its key components.

Resource Pressure Under Warz Law of Survival

Organizations exposed to scarce resources learn to allocate efficiently rather than optimistically. Under this law, teams track capacity rigorously and tie every expense to a measurable survival benefit.

Pressure tests reveal which processes are truly essential. Teams that map resource flows can cut waste without breaking critical services, increasing their chance of long-term viability.

Adaptation Mechanics in Warz Law of Survival

How Systems Respond to Stress

Adaptation is not random experimentation but structured learning. Small, reversible changes allow entities to test responses to environmental pressure while limiting downside risk.

When feedback is fast and honest, adaptation accelerates. Teams that shorten planning cycles and surface failure signals early can pivot before constraints force a collapse.

Feedback Loops Under Warz Law of Survival

Designing Reliable Signals

Effective feedback loops convert raw data into timely action. Balanced indicators, such as throughput, quality, and morale, help detect weak signals before they become crises.

Visual management tools like control charts and Kanban boards make performance transparent. When stakeholders see trends quickly, they adjust behavior without waiting for periodic reviews.

Selection and Evolution of Strategies

Warz Law of Survival treats strategies like organisms; only those that align with current constraints and variation persist. Selection is not about the loudest voice but about measurable endurance.

Organizations codify selection by defining explicit kill criteria for initiatives. This prevents resource lock-in in failing paths and redirects energy toward approaches that demonstrably improve survival odds.

Implementing Warz Law of Survival in Practice

  • Map constraints and identify the scarcest resource in core workflows
  • Define leading and lagging indicators for variation and feedback
  • Set explicit selection criteria for initiatives, including kill rules
  • Build rapid feedback loops with visual controls and time-boxed reviews
  • Run periodic stress tests to uncover weak points before crises
  • Align incentives so teams prioritize long-term survival over short wins
  • Document adaptations that work and codify them as repeatable patterns

How does Warz Law of Survival apply to product roadmaps?

It focuses roadmaps on constraints that affect survival, such as time-to-market, cash burn, and user retention. Teams prioritize experiments that test critical assumptions and discard features that do not improve resilience under pressure.

Can Warz Law of Survival be used in service organizations?

Yes, the law translates to service settings through metrics like ticket resolution time, first-contact resolution, and staff retention. Adaptation cycles driven by client feedback and operational data keep service structures viable despite demand shifts.

What role does variation play in applying Warz Law of Survival?

Variation injects unpredictability that exposes weak links in processes, teams, and systems. By simulating variation through stress tests and pilots, leaders can identify adaptations that maintain performance when markets change.

How should feedback be structured to support Warz Law of Survival?

Feedback must be frequent, comparable, and tied to clear ownership. Short cycle time, transparent dashboards, and rapid retros allow teams to interpret signals accurately and act before constraints escalate.
